Nobject oriented system development pdf free download

A functional pattern system for objectoriented design by thomas kuhne verlag dr. In this stage, the complete architecture of the desired system is designed. Object oriented systems development ali bahrami booksg. Objectoriented software development depaul university. Object oriented systems development by ali bahrami pdf free download keywords. Objectoriented programming technique enables programmers to build highquality programs. Bahrami, ali, object oriented systems development, mcgrawhill, singapore, 2.

Copyright 2004 by ken slonneger objectoriented programming 3 constructors a constructor is a method that is called automatically when an object is created. Ali bahrami object oriented systems development pdf free. Furthermore, the book uses the object management groups unified. This title covers object oriented oo concepts, tools, development life cycle, problem solving, modeling, analysis, and design, while utilizing uml for oo modeling. Object oriented systems development by ali bahrami goodreads. May 21, 2009 oo development 1 introduction to object oriented development 1. Objectoriented design includes two main stages, namely, system design and object design. To download object oriented system development by ali bahrami ebook, click on the download button makes the oo concepts. Subphases of class design, system design, and program design accommodate and rationalize oo practices including. Iteratively follow a set of common activities in analysis and design.

Compare the best free open source windows object oriented software at sourceforge. Mar 24, 2006 this free online book is intended to help the reader better understand the role of analysis and design in the objectoriented software development process. Object oriented software construction is the gospel of object oriented technology and it. You can purchase this book directly from addisonwesley by phone at 800822 6339, or order it through most bookstores.

Object oriented system development will help you to better understand the role of analysis and design in the object oriented development process. An introduction to objectoriented databases and database systems. Pdf the process of objectoriented design researchgate. Download designing objectoriented software pdf ebook. This free online book is intended to help the reader better understand the role of analysis and design in the object oriented software development process. This book provides a comprehensive treatment of the entire system life cycle using objectoriented techniques with the exception of implementation. Delivering large objectoriented software systems routinely and cost effectively is still a significant challenge. Oodvs is a java framework which goal is to increase the java runtime support for object oriented distributed virtual systems providing local access to distributed resources via proxies. Introduction the essence of the software development process that consists of analysis, design, implementation, testing, and refinement is to transform users needs into a software. Booch, grady, object oriented analysis and design, addison wesley. Object oriented development ood has been touted as the next great advance in software engineering.

Encapsulation is about grouping of functionality operations and related data attributes together. Apply principles and patterns to create better objectoriented software designs. Object oriented development is not yet completely accepted by major vendors. An object oriented system is made up of interacting objects that maintain their own local state and provide operations on that state. Object oriented download free books programming book. This book is intended to help the reader better understand the role of analysis and design in the objectoriented software development process. Oo development 1 introduction to objectoriented development. Introduction to1 object orientation what is it and why do we need it. Free pdf download objectoriented system development. Object oriented system development by ali bahrami free download pdf 14tqk5. These notes present the basic engineering principles, methods and practice of.

Uml unified modeling language has become the standard notation for modeling oo systems and is embraced by major software developers like microsoft and oracle. To get started with the cdrom, open the acrobat file readme. It would also have been interesting to evaluate the use of the microsoft. But once you get them underyourbelt, the rest will come much, much easier. Pdf object oriented software engineering practical. Sahaj computer solutions 31object oriented systems. It supports importexport to and from a variety of file formats, including microsoft words and powerpoints. The terms object and object oriented are applied to different types of entity, design methods, systems and programming languages.

Object oriented systems development by ali bahrami pdf. Advantages and disadvantages of objectoriented approach. Categories of change organizational change has been studied extensively in the management literature see, for example, kochan and useem 1992. While designing and coding a program, these quality metrics must be kept always in mind. Get free access to pdf ebook object oriented systems development by ali. Concepts, systems development, and modeling with uml, second edition satzinger, john w. Ali bahrami object oriented systems development pdf free download download c1731006c4 object oriented system development by ali bahrami free download pdf object oriented systems development by ali bahrami pdf, to download objecttitle. Introduction to analysis, object statics, object relationships, object dynamics, object interaction, class relationships, ensembles, constructing a system model, attributes in design, designing transitions, interaction designs, dispatching, clustering objects, designing passive objects and performance optimization. Software development and object oriented programming paradigms 3 fig. Emacs emacs is a free editor and software development environment available on almost all platforms, including unix and windows 9xnt2000. Introduction to objectoriented programming with php. Objectoriented systems development material type book language english title objectoriented systems development authors ali bahrami author publication data boston.

Download designing object oriented software rebecca wirfsbrock pdf free 20 5. Apr, 2014 object oriented development is highly incremental. Using the unified modeling language ali bahrami on. Irwin mcgraw hill publication date 1999 edition na physical description xx, 411 p. Marcus borger introduction to objectoriented programming with php 8 encapsulation. It promises to reduce development time, reduce the time and resources required to maintain existing applications, increase code reuse, and provide a competitive advantage to organizations that use it. Section 3 enumerates specific research efforts into object oriented. System software a106 peter lo 2002 2 functions of an operating system. Object oriented system development by ali bahrami free. The system is conceived as a set of interacting subsystems that in turn is composed of a hierarchy of interacting objects, grouped into. Kovac the author promotes the thesis that design patterns inspired by functional programming concepts can advance objectoriented design. Object oriented methods have revolutionized the way analysts, designers, software engineers, project managers, and tool builders construct entire software systems. Understanding the underlying principles of oop allows you to transition quickly to a new oop language.

Objectoriented analysis and design with applications pdf free. Subject computer subject headings system design object oriented programming computer science. If youre looking for a free download links of designing objectoriented software pdf, epub, docx and torrent then this site is not for you. It is available for free download from sun microsystems. The book integrates the areas of objectorientation, functional programming, design patterns, and language design. Experiments to use structured analysis and design as precursors to an object oriented implementation have failed. Boston burr ridge, il dubuque, ia madison, wi new york san francisco.

Paradigms2 object orientation is both a programming and analysisdesign paradigm. A good software must have sufficient documentation about development. Irwin mcgrawhill survey of some of the objectoriented methodologies many methodologies are available to choose from for system development. Objectoriented systems development philadelphia university. The following section introduces a generic object oriented data model and discusses how such models affect database issues. Object oriented analysis and design scqf level 8 2 general information cont credit points and level 2 higher national unit credits at scqf level 8.

Next we develop propositions about the types of change associated with moving from structured to oo system development approaches. Object oriented development is not a technology although many advocates are religious in their fervor for object oriented systems, remember that all the hoopla is directed at the object oriented approach to problem solving, and not to any specific technology. Ali bahrami object oriented systems development pdf free download. Here, we look at the methodologies developed by rumbaugh et al. Experiments to use structured analysis and design as precursors to an objectoriented implementation have failed. Ali bahrami is the author of object oriented systems development 4. Learn object oriented programming oop in php preamble the hardest thing to learn and teach btw, in object oriented php is the basics. Object oriented system analyze and design of revenue information system using uml article pdf available january 2009 with 2,595 reads how we measure reads. Free, secure and fast windows object oriented software downloads from the largest open source applications and software directory. Ali bahrami author of object oriented systems development.

207 485 531 1471 615 1534 536 861 67 1607 498 1051 1235 331 16 1000 241 201 1031 1537 135 75 328 1105 1564 83 1307 453 1434 1350 1418 1063 1033 1260 999 1095 84 1474